How to set a default account code for Konica Printers

By default, ILR Konica printers that require account codes will prompt for the account number with every print job.  This works well if you have to track the printing activity on more than one account.  However this step can be tedious and can be circumvented by following the instructions below if you only have one account number that is used to track printing. 

Steps to configure a Konica printer object to use a single department printing account code on a Windows computer.  Note that each printer object in Windows has it's own settings and must be configured individually.  Printers that do not track printing with account codes will not have these setting options. 

1. Go to the windows search and type in Printers & Scanners and open. 

 

2. Click on the Konica printer you want to configure and select manage then click printer preferences

3. In the 'My Tab' tab, click the 'Authentication/Account Track' button.

4. Enter in your departmental printing account code under the password field. Department name can be left blank.  If you don't know your account code, ask your supervisor.  This should  be a seven digit account code with no spaces or dashes.

Then click 'OK'. Be sure to not just X out of the window or click cancel as it will not save your settings.  Click OK again to close the Printer Preferences dialog box.

5. Click on Printer Properties.

6.Select the Settings tab and click the Authentication Settings button

7. Un-check the box that has Popup Authentication Dialog when printing. 

8. Click OK to save your settings

Note: if you change your mind and want to be prompted for an account code with every print job, leave the 'Popup Authentication Dialog when printing' box checked.  If you have any trouble with these settings please open a Service Request.
